Senator Mitch McConnell remains in rehab after a fall in June that hospitalized him and led to a mild case of pneumonia; he’s undergoing intensive daily physical therapy to regain strength and return to Senate duties, with no plans to attend upcoming events in Kentucky. Though he hasn’t been seen on Capitol Hill since mid-June and isn’t medically cleared to leave, McConnell is determined to finish his current term — his seventh — before stepping down, having already announced he won’t seek reelection. His office shared a recent photo of him and his wife, Elaine Chao, as he continues recovery, thanking supporters for their well wishes while emphasizing his commitment to returning to full capacity soon.
